New Payments Platform. A Technical Overview

Size: px
Start display at page:

Download "New Payments Platform. A Technical Overview"

Transcription

1 14 September 2017 New s Platform A Technical Overview NPPA Webinar Bob Masina General Manager, Technology & Operations, New s Platform Australia

2 Today s Webinar Will be a technical overview of how the New s Platform works, covering: The architecture of the platform The NPP message set How Overlay Services will work Questions NPP Australia Limited Page 2

3 Where are we in the journey? Sept 2012 RBA s Strategic Review on Innovation in the s System Dec 2014 NPP Australia Limited established June 2013 New s Platform Programme created Feb 2013 Real Time s Committee Proposed Way Forward 2017 Participant and Industry Testing Q New s Platform Open for Progress NPP Australia Limited Page 3

4 How does the NPP work? Connection to the NPP Basic Infrastructure and Addressing Service is via NPPA/SWIFT-supplied s (PAGs) Overlay Services The NPP PAGs are configured to support processing and routing of transactions between PAGs, the Addressing Service and the RBA s Fast Settlement Service Addressing Service Clearing Request and Notification The NPP uses ISO 20022, the global standard for electronic data interchange between financial institutions Payer Bank Channels Settlement Request Settlement Notification Settlement Notification Bank Channels Payee Overlay Services can sit on top of the Basic Infrastructure to offer different customer value propositions and experiences NPP Participants (Financial Institutions) NPP Participants (Financial Institutions) Fast Settlement Service NPP Regulations and Procedures define technical, operational and security requirements and liability for fraud, Misdirected s, Mistaken s and Error s Reserve Bank Information and Transfer Service (RITS) Reserve Bank of Australia NPP Australia Limited Page 4

5 What is PayID? A core, customer facing component of the NPP which is both - an access controlled, secure repository of encrypted customer account information an addressing service which enables Payer Participants to create clearing messages at Payer s request using Payee s easy to remember account proxy Four alias types will be available initially phone, , ABN/business numbers and organisation identifier Customers will register PayIDs in the Addressing Service via their financial institutions (privacy consents will be in place) Registering financial institution responsible for effective, correct, authenticated registration A PayID can be moved easily between accounts and between financial institutions s can be initiated to a PayID or to account details (BSB/account number) If a payment is PayID initiated, the Payer will be able to check the PayID Name linked to the PayID and the account before authorising the payment NPP Australia Limited Page 5

6 ISO20022 Messaging All NPP messages are in the ISO20022 message standard. ISO20022 is a standard for financial messaging using XML syntax. ISO20022 provides a flexible framework to build business transactions by opting for a single, common "language" for all communications as well as the carriage of additional information with a payment. Global Interoperability Rich Data Remittance Uniform and reusable messages NPP Australia Limited Page 6

7 NPP Investigations Initiation Clearing & Settlement NPP Message Types Function Message Type Name Routing head pacs pacs pacs pacs camt pain pain pain pain camt camt camt camt Business Application Header FI to FI Status Report FI to FI Customer Credit Transfer Return Financial Institution Credit Transfer Bank to Customer Account Report Customer Credit Transfer Initiation Customer Status Report Creditor Activation Request Creditor Activation Request Status Report Resolution of Investigation Notification of Case Assignment Proprietary Formal Investigation FI to FI Cancellation Request FI = Financial Institution NPP Australia Limited Page 7

8 NPP Message Types Clearing & Settlement Messages Addressing Service pacs s Clearing and Settlement camt Cash Management Payer Customer Bank Branch Mobile Phone Internet Service Application Payer Customer Inside Basic Infrastructure (BI) PACS.009 PACS.002 CAMT.052 Clearing PACS.008 PACS.002 Settlement RBA Fast Settlement Service PACS.002 CAMT.052 Bank Branch Mobile Phone Internet Service Application 1. Payer initiates a payment via a bank channel (i.e. mobile) 2. Payer s FI can make use of the NPP Addressing service (PayID) in the event the payee uses a PayID 3. Payer s FI sends a pacs.008 to the payee s FI 4. Payee s FI clears the payment and responds to Payer s FI with pacs.002 as confirmation the payee s account is able to be credited 5. Payer s FI initiates settlement by sending pacs.009 to RBA. RBA transfers the value between the two FIs in real-time 6. RBA sends pacs.002 as a settlement confirmation to both FIs 7. Payee s FI credits Payee subject to specific overlay requirements 8. Individual FIs may optionally have a camt.052 sent from the RBA for periodic balance report NPP Australia Limited Page 8

9 What is a Initiation (PAIN) message? Initiation Authorisation Clearing Settlement Post- Fulfillment PAIN message: A non-value message seeking initiation of a payment message Requires authorisation by the account holder prior to clearing message creation Can be sent but there is no requirement for the receiver to action (this is where the Overlay Service Provider would define how it is treated) PACS message: Credit payment message Message for a payment to be cleared and settled Results in the actual movement of funds between accounts Is the responsibility of NPP Participants to execute NPP Australia Limited Page 9

10 How can PAIN messages be used? End User? Submitted to BI via? How authorised by Account Holder? End customer Participant Corporate Fintech Agent/service provider Merchant End users can submit PAIN messages to the NPP Basic Infrastructure in different ways Participants Identified Institutions Connected Institutions and Connected Overlay Service Providers (via own PAG) The PAIN must be authorised for the payment to be actioned. This can be done (implicitly or explicitly) by mechanisms such as: Account holder approval on a transaction by transaction basis (e.g. pop-up screen ) Mandate process (typically used by merchants) One off, rules based Standing/recurring Transaction Negotiation Authority (TNA) standing authorisation (agent/service provider/bureau) Corporate commercial relationship PAIN messages can be used in a variety of ways and to suit a different range of use cases NPP Australia Limited Page 10

11 NPP Message Types PAIN Messages pain Initiation Organisation Initiation PAIN.001 PAIN.002 Bank Channels Inside Basic Infrastructure (BI) Addressing Service PACS.009 PACS.002 Clearing PACS.008 PACS.002 Settlement RBA Fast Settlement Service PACS.002 Bank Channels 1. Organisation sends pain.001 to FI 2. Organisation s FI can make use of the NPP Addressing service (PayID) in the event the payee uses a PayID 3. Organisation s FI sends a pacs.008 to the payee s FI 4. Payee s FI clears the payment and responds to Organisation s FI with pacs.002 as confirmation the payee s account is able to be credited 5. Organisation s FI initiates settlement by sending pacs.009 to RBA. RBA transfers the value between the two FIs in realtime 6. RBA sends pacs.002 as a settlement confirmation to both FIs 7. Payee s FI credits Payee subject to specific overlay requirements Payees NPP Australia Limited Page 11

12 NPP Message Types NPP Investigations Financial Institution A Addressing Service Financial Institution B Investigation camt Cash Management Back Office Processing CAMT.035 CAMT.029 Back Office Processing 1. Financial Institution A advises Financial Institution B of formal investigation by sending camt Financial Institution B sends camt.029 to Financial Institution A once investigation has been resolved Inside Basic Infrastructure (BI) RBA Fast Settlement Service NPP Australia Limited Page 12

13 NPP Message Usage Framework New s Platform ISO Schema Innovation Layer (Available for Future Overlays to Define) Example: Osko & pacs.008 ISO Schema: Unstructured Remittance Information limited to 2 x 140 characters Related Remittance Information - to carry the URL of an externally hosted document Foundation Layer NPP Core Elements (cannot be altered) Overlay Service Providers can build upon the foundation layers of ISO NPP message usage to develop new innovative services NPP Australia Limited Page 13

14 How does an Overlay Service work? Overlay Service Provider defines the message set and data content to be used and how the flows will work (could be simply rules based or could involve a change to the current message set) Service is offered to Participants and their customers Once approved by NPPA, overlay service will be added to a closed user group with those Participants who choose to subscribe to the service Overlay Service Provider manages ongoing governance and membership of service Can be connected or non-connected to the Basic Infrastructure NPP Australia Limited Page 14

15 NPP s First Overlay Service NPP Australia Limited Page 15

16 NPP Overlay Service Osko by BPAY Payer Customer Bank Branch Mobile Phone Internet Service Application Payer Customer Inside Basic Infrastructure (BI) Addressing Service PACS.009 PACS.002 CAMT.052 Clearing PACS.008 PACS.002 Settlement RBA Fast Settlement Service PACS.002 CAMT.052 Bank Branch Mobile Phone Internet Service Application Quicker moving money funds received in less than 1 minute More ways to address a bank account no need for account details when using PayID Easier messaging more explanation with up to 280 characters or a document url Ability to request to be paid simple requests with up to 280 characters using PayID Confidence in Delivery customer can receive immediate confirmation Through your FI Osko will be in the majority of FIs mobile and internet banking platforms Easy to track if requests have been paid easily track and reconcile which payment requests have been paid in full or part Confidence in who you re paying or sending a request to PayID name is displayed to confirm intended recipient NPP Australia Limited Page 16

17 Osko by BPAY Customer Journey: Making a Bank Logo Bank Logo Enter PayID: PayID name: Company ABC Log in Confirm Eva wants to make a payment to Company ABC of $250 Eva logs into her FI s mobile banking app or internet banking Eva selects Osko as her preferred payment channel and enters details required for a payment Eva enters Company ABC s PayID to direct the payment. Eva s FI sends a request to PayID to retrieve the account details A short name may be returned to help Eva confirm she has the correct recipient. Eva confirms and makes the payment The payment is sent via the NPP to Company ABC s bank account. Eva receives a confirmation that the payment was successful Company ABC has $250 deposited into their bank account and the funds are available for immediate use NPP Australia Limited Page 17

18 NPP Australia Limited Page 18 Examples

19 Example 1: Payroll files (outside of the BI) End Customer Authorisation Corporate Customer Payroll File Salary s Confirmation Could either be independent of an overlay or part of an overlay Payroll file pain.001 Payer Customer Bank Bank Channels Within NPP Basic Infrastructure Clearing using NPP pacs.008 or Overlay defined pacs.008 FI s with Payee Accounts Bank Bank Bank initiation messages could be sent from third parties, containing structured payroll data elements, e.g. Employer ID, Gross Income, Tax withheld etc. These structured data elements are carried through into the Clearing message or referenced via a url to an external data source if using an Overlay Service s can be cleared and settled in close to real-time, 24x7 would receive both the payment data and payment linked together (if using an Overlay Service) NPP Australia Limited Page 19

20 Example 2: Connected Overlay Service Payroll Connected Overlay Payroll Bureau with own PAG Overlay pain.001 FI s with Payer Accounts Payer Customer Bank Clearing using overlay defined pacs.008 FI s with Payee Accounts Bank Payer Customer Bank Bank Confirm Payer Customer Bank Bank End Customer Authorisation Within NPP Basic Infrastructure initiation messages sent directly to Overlay subscribed NPP Participants, containing structured payroll data elements, e.g. Employer ID, Gross Income, Tax withheld etc. These structured data elements are carried through into the Clearing message or referenced via a url to an external data source s can be cleared and settled in close to real-time, 24x7 would receive both the payment data and payment linked together NPP Australia Limited Page 20

21 New s Platform Key Takeaways Available 24 / 7 / 365 Will be world-class using ISO20022 messaging Data and payment travel the NPP together Ability to use PayID instead of remembering my BSB and Account number Real-time clearing and settlement NPP Australia Limited Page 21

22 NPP Australia Limited Page 22 Questions

23 Thank you For more information please contact the NPPA team on NPP Australia Limited 2017 NPP Australia Limited (ABN ) Disclaimer: This presentation is for general information purposes only. Neither this presentation, nor any information contained in it, shall form the basis of any contract between NPP Australia Limited and any person, nor constitute a commitment by NPP Australia Limited to any person.